2. Hmm. Good question. For now virtualenv has support for cmd.exe, csh, fish, bash/zsh and PowerShell. I propose to add csh and fish to venv too. If later somebody will push request for adding yet another shell support we can consider it. Personally I doubt if we will see many requests for that. 3. Which standard way to append new activation script in third-party tool? I see th only way: inherit from `venv.EnvBuilder` and override `setup_scripts` method pointing to new directory with desired activators as `path` parameter for `self.install_scripts(...)`. Also that third-party tool have to reimplement functionality of `create` and `main` functions with setting up ArgumentParser.
